The same guy who staged that photo also had a bunch of troops stand in a formation that formed a portrait of President Woodrow Wilson.

He made several photos of that sort, but the Statue of Liberty and Wilson are the only ones that spring to mind at the moment.

Great photo and story. Of course the military is good a moving personnel in formations, it is the fastest way or so I have been told. My experience with such organized movements involved me while in the U.S. Army back in 1961. On the weekends at the school after the 0800 work formations if no special jobs or details were needed we where free to go on weekend pass. It seemed that about every Saturday, someone in Headquarters would come up with something to tie us up until late afternoon. One weekend we thought we could get out of the B.S. stuff for a change but someone wanted to move the bleachers on one side of the parade field to the other side of the field. These were the type which disassembled into many pieces (aluminum), moved then reassembled. They figured it would use up the day for us. We also had a large number of reservists and National Guardsmen in training at the time, with rank. This was due to near or total activiation of all reserves and such due to the Berlin Wall crisis. Anyway, we where marched to the parade field, about 500 soldiers in all. A senior NCO was put in charge and told to get it done. Well he looked it all over, had us fall out of formation cross over to the bleachers, then fall back into formation amongst the bleachers, by sections. He ordered each section to pick up their section ove bleachers, walk across the field, wheel 180 degrees, set thesections down opposite from where they had been. From arrival to completion of the task took about 20 minutes. We then went back to our company areas, and got our passes. Word had it Headquarters was not pleased at this original thinking but it was a done deal and everyone was gone on pass. It was a good day and good organizational skills. :D Long story, sorry.
